.hf-home-section-surface{border-radius:var(--hf-radius-surface);border:1px solid var(--hf-border-subtle);background:var(--hf-surface-primary);box-shadow:var(--hf-shadow-surface);padding:var(--hf-section-padding)}.hf-styling-guide{padding:1.65rem 0 2.05rem;background:var(--hf-page-background)}.hf-styling-guide__container{width:min(100%,var(--hf-container-max));margin:0 auto;padding-inline:var(--hf-container-gutter-tight)}.hf-styling-guide__surface{display:grid;gap:1.15rem}.hf-styling-guide__header{display:grid;gap:.55rem;margin-bottom:.88rem}.hf-styling-guide__kicker{margin:0;font-size:.7rem;line-height:1;letter-spacing:.14em;text-transform:uppercase;color:#1515157a}.hf-styling-guide__headline{margin:0;max-width:20ch;font-size:clamp(1.2rem,4.3vw,1.75rem);font-weight:400;line-height:1.15;letter-spacing:.02em;color:#151515}.hf-styling-guide__view-all{width:fit-content;font-size:.74rem;line-height:1;letter-spacing:.1em;text-transform:uppercase;text-decoration:underline;text-underline-offset:.14rem;color:#1515158a}.hf-styling-guide__view-all[aria-disabled=true]{pointer-events:none}.hf-styling-guide__rail-shell{position:relative}.hf-styling-guide__track{display:grid;grid-auto-flow:column;grid-auto-columns:minmax(72%,17.5rem);gap:1rem;overflow-x:auto;overscroll-behavior-x:contain;scroll-snap-type:x mandatory;scroll-padding-inline:.4rem;scrollbar-width:none;-ms-overflow-style:none;padding-bottom:.25rem}.hf-styling-guide__rail-nav{display:none}.hf-styling-guide__track::-webkit-scrollbar{display:none}.hf-styling-look-card{scroll-snap-align:start}.hf-styling-look-link,.hf-styling-guide__card-link{display:grid;gap:.5rem;color:inherit;text-decoration:none}.hf-styling-guide__card{min-width:0}.hf-styling-guide__card-media{position:relative;aspect-ratio:var(--hf-ratio-editorial);overflow:hidden;border-radius:1rem;border:1px solid rgba(21,21,21,.1);box-shadow:0 14px 25px -20px #14141466;background:#f3efe9}.hf-styling-guide__image{width:100%;height:100%;object-fit:cover;display:block;transition:transform .32s cubic-bezier(.22,1,.36,1)}.hf-styling-guide__image--placeholder{background:linear-gradient(180deg,#f4efe9fa,#e5ded6eb);color:#1515151f}.hf-styling-guide__media-shadow{position:absolute;inset:auto 0 0;height:34%;background:linear-gradient(180deg,#0000,#1212122e);pointer-events:none}.hf-styling-guide__card:hover .hf-styling-guide__image,.hf-styling-guide__card:focus-visible .hf-styling-guide__image,.hf-styling-look-card:hover .hf-styling-guide__image{transform:scale(1.02)}.hf-styling-guide__meta{display:grid;gap:.4rem}.hf-styling-guide__vibe{width:fit-content;margin:0;padding:.3rem .56rem;border-radius:999px;border:1px solid rgba(21,21,21,.14);background:#fdfcf9d1;color:#1515159e;font-size:.65rem;line-height:1;letter-spacing:.11em;text-transform:uppercase}.hf-styling-guide__title{margin:0;font-size:.98rem;line-height:1.25;font-weight:500;letter-spacing:.02em;color:#151515}.hf-styling-guide__cta{margin-top:.15rem;display:inline-block;font-size:.72rem;line-height:1;letter-spacing:.08em;text-transform:uppercase;text-decoration:underline;text-underline-offset:.14rem;color:#1515158a}.hf-styling-guide__empty{padding-top:.4rem;font-size:.95rem;color:#1515158a}@media(min-width:750px){.hf-styling-guide{padding:2.2rem 0 2.95rem}.hf-styling-guide__surface{gap:1.35rem}.hf-styling-guide__container{padding-inline:.8rem}.hf-styling-guide__track{grid-auto-columns:minmax(17.5rem,21rem);gap:1rem}}@media(min-width:980px){.hf-styling-guide__container{width:100%;max-width:none;padding-inline:clamp(.75rem,1.2vw,1.6rem)}.hf-styling-guide__surface{padding:clamp(1.35rem,1.8vw,2rem)}.hf-styling-guide__header{grid-template-columns:minmax(0,1fr) auto;align-items:start;column-gap:1rem;row-gap:.35rem;margin-bottom:0}.hf-styling-guide__headline{grid-column:1;max-width:30rem}.hf-styling-guide__view-all{grid-column:2;grid-row:1;align-self:start;justify-self:end}.hf-styling-guide__rail-shell{padding-inline:2.2rem}.hf-styling-guide__track{grid-auto-flow:column;grid-auto-columns:calc((100% - (1rem * 3.2)) / 4.2);gap:1rem;align-items:start;overflow-x:auto;overflow-y:hidden;scroll-snap-type:x mandatory;scroll-padding-inline:0;cursor:grab}.hf-styling-guide__rail-nav{position:absolute;top:38%;transform:translateY(-50%);z-index:2;display:inline-flex;align-items:center;justify-content:center;width:1.9rem;height:1.9rem;border:1px solid rgba(21,21,21,.12);border-radius:999px;background:#ffffffeb;color:#151515bd;box-shadow:0 .6rem 1.4rem #15151514;cursor:pointer;transition:transform .18s ease,opacity .18s ease,background-color .18s ease,color .18s ease}.hf-styling-guide__rail-nav svg{width:.9rem;height:.9rem}.hf-styling-guide__rail-nav:hover{background:#fff;color:#151515;transform:translateY(-50%) scale(1.03)}.hf-styling-guide__rail-nav[disabled]{opacity:.32;cursor:default;transform:translateY(-50%)}.hf-styling-guide__rail-nav--prev{left:0}.hf-styling-guide__rail-nav--next{right:0}}@media(min-width:1440px){.hf-styling-guide__track{gap:1.1rem;grid-auto-columns:calc((100% - (1.1rem * 3.2)) / 4.2)}}
/*# sourceMappingURL=/cdn/shop/t/14/assets/hf-styling-guide.css.map */
